The prizewinning historian and bestselling author of dday and stalingrad reconstructs the battle of the bulge in this riveting new account on december 16, 1944, hitler launched his last gamble in the snowcovered forests and gorges of the ardennes in belgium, believing he could split the allies by driving all the way to antwerp and forcing the canadians and the british out of the war. German army deficiencies are often cited as the reason for the failure of the german counteroffensive in the ardennes region of france, belgium and luxembourg in december of 1944 to january 1945 which the germans called operation wacht am rhein, the allies named the ardennes counteroffensive, and was also commonly known as the battle of the bulge. From the earliest planning stages of the german counteroffensive in the ardennes, hitler was convinced of the importance of taking the meuse bridges.
